Field Trip to Pedricktown & SW New Jersey
Saturday,
April 3rd, 2004
We will bird much of SW New Jersey looking for Ruff, Bald Eagle,
spring migrants, etc.
The 5:15 AM meeting spot is at the intersection
of Center Square Rd. & the railroad tracks.
We will look for Am. Woodcock and then check some other spots before heading
to the 7:00 AM rendezvous at the causeway.
It is best to carpool from your departure
spot. You could conceivably leave your car at the causeway, but we may not be
returning to the same location, so bring a map.
Pack a lunch. We will stop at Richman’s
Ice Cream.
Directions from Philadelphia : Take I-95 south to the Commodore Barry Bridge. Go south on rte. 130 for
approx. 2.7 miles. Go left on Center Square Rd. The RR Tracks are only a short
distance. Go an additional 1.7 miles on Center Square Rd. to reach Pedricktown Rd. Make a right, and
park on the right shoulder just before the causeway.
